Safe Handling: Beyond the Basics

Practical Storage and Handling Protocols

Let’s be honest – most safety protocols get overlooked during busy operational periods. That’s why I’ve developed these field-tested practices that actually work in real-world facilities:

Storage Guidelines:

  • Maintain storage temperature between 5°C and 30°C (41°F-86°F)
  • Store containers upright in a well-ventilated, dry area away from direct sunlight
  • Keep away from acids, bases, and oxidizing agents
  • Use secondary containment for bulk storage to prevent environmental contamination

Handling Procedures:

  • Always wear NIOSH-approved chemical-resistant gloves (nitrile, not latex)
  • Wear safety goggles with side shields (not just regular glasses)
  • Use dust masks when handling concentrated SDIC powders
  • Never add water to SDIC concentrate – always add concentrate to water

Emergency Preparedness: The Uncomfortable Truth

What to Do When Things Go Wrong

Here’s the reality: even with the best practices, incidents happen. The difference between a minor issue and a major crisis is your emergency response plan. Based on my experience, here’s how to prepare:

Spill Response Protocol:

  1. Immediately evacuate the area (15 meters radius for small spills)
  2. Contain the spill using non-reactive absorbent materials (vermiculite, sand)
  3. For spills >10 liters, contact local emergency services immediately
  4. Never use water to clean up SDIC spills (this increases turbidity and spread)

Exposure Response:

  • Skin contact: Flush with water for 15+ minutes, remove contaminated clothing
  • Eye contact: Irrigate eyes for 20 minutes, seek medical attention
  • Ingestion: Do NOT induce vomiting – contact poison control immediately
